news 2026/5/17 7:44:41

数据库中文换成繁体

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
数据库中文换成繁体

先安装库

# Ubuntu/Debian
apt-get install opencc

# CentOS
yum install opencc

自己看是什么服务器,然后运行指令:

opencc -i db_backup.sql -o db_traditional.sql -c s2t.json

其中

  • -i db_backup.sqlinput 输入文件,你的原始简体SQL文件

  • -o db_traditional.sqloutput 输出文件,转换后的繁体SQL文件

  • -c s2t.jsonconfig 转换配置,s2t = Simplified to Traditional(简体转繁体)

这样就能得到一个全部汉字都转换过得了.如果你想单独转换某个表里面的字段,则需要先读取表字段再转换,以php为例:

需要开启shell_exec函数,用完记得关闭.代码如下 private function convertToTraditionalChinese($text) { // 添加调试信息 // echo "PHP OpenCC扩展: " . (class_exists('\\Naux\\OpenCC') ? "可用" : "不可用") . "\n"; // echo "系统OpenCC命令: " . ($this->isOpenCCAvailable() ? "可用" : "不可用") . "\n"; // echo "shell_exec函数: " . (function_exists('shell_exec') && is_callable('shell_exec') ? "可用" : "不可用") . "\n"; // dd(1); // 尝试使用PHP OpenCC扩展 if (class_exists('\\Naux\\OpenCC')) { try { $opencc = new \Naux\OpenCC(); return $opencc->convert($text, 's2t'); // 简体到繁体 } catch (\Exception $e) { // 记录错误日志但继续尝试其他方法 error_log("OpenCC extension error: " . $e->getMessage()); } } // 尝试使用系统命令行工具 if (function_exists('shell_exec') && is_callable('shell_exec') && $this->isOpenCCAvailable()) { return $this->convertWithSystemOpenCC($text); } return '不可用'; }

你也可以选择直接安装php扩展,注意php版本,推荐74.

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/15 17:28:15

从0到1搭建智能分析OBS埋点数据的AI Agent:实战指南

在数据驱动业务决策的时代,OBS埋点数据作为用户行为分析的核心资产,其价值挖掘却常因技术门槛陷入困境。传统分析流程中,工程师需手动解析表结构、编写SQL查询、生成可视化图表,不仅效率低下且难以支持灵活的探索式分析。本文将结…

作者头像 李华
网站建设 2026/5/16 5:36:01

ABB机器人系统自带调试例行程序介绍

ABB机器人系统自带调试例行程序介绍1.AxisCalibration (轴校准)功能:用于校准机器人每个轴的“偏置”或“零点位置”。机器人在出厂时,每个关节轴都有一个机械的零点标记,此程序就是通过示教器操作,将软件中的零点位置与机械标记对…

作者头像 李华
网站建设 2026/5/14 1:15:08

Brian2终极指南:免费开源神经网络模拟器快速上手

Brian2终极指南:免费开源神经网络模拟器快速上手 【免费下载链接】brian2 Brian is a free, open source simulator for spiking neural networks. 项目地址: https://gitcode.com/gh_mirrors/br/brian2 你知道吗?在神经科学和人工智能研究领域&…

作者头像 李华
网站建设 2026/5/10 17:33:42

24、Linux系统设备管理与任务调度全解析

Linux系统设备管理与任务调度全解析 1. /proc文件系统与内核版本 在Linux系统中,/proc文件系统是一个特殊的文件系统,它提供了对内核数据的访问。通过 /proc/version ,可以查看内核版本号。你可以像操作其他目录和文件一样在 /proc 文件系统中导航,使用 more 或 c…

作者头像 李华
网站建设 2026/5/13 21:47:25

终极免费C语言教程:完整PDF电子书资源下载指南

终极免费C语言教程:完整PDF电子书资源下载指南 【免费下载链接】C语言程序设计电子书PDF版 这本C语言程序设计电子书是学习与提升C语言编程技能的绝佳资源,适合所有层次的读者。内容详实且深入浅出,不仅涵盖C语言的基本语法,还提供…

作者头像 李华
网站建设 2026/5/6 2:32:15

研究生如何在大量文献中筛选有价值信息?

研究生在海量文献中高效筛选有价值信息,核心是建立分层筛选逻辑,结合工具辅助 专业判断,避免陷入 “逐篇精读” 的低效陷阱。以下是一套可落地的方法论:一、 明确筛选目标:先定方向,再找文献筛选前先锚定核…

作者头像 李华